Heat and Injustice: The Case for AC in Prisons

This chapter examines the harsh conditions faced by prisoners in Southern states during the summer due to inadequate cooling systems. It discusses the political, financial, and human rights implications surrounding the lack of air conditioning, affecting both inmates and staff.
